The Basics of Family Mediation


MEDIATION DEFINED

Mediation is a volunteer, consensual procedure that uses an experienced, neutral 3rd party to help with the settlement of conflicts. The goal is to get to a binding negotiation contract.

THE MEDIATION

INTRO

The conciliator initially discusses the procedure to be used and establishes the guideline. All those in attendance indication a mediation arrangement which, to name a few things, binds them to strict privacy.

PRESENTATION OF VIEWS

One celebration provides his or her view of the disagreement. This presentation is casual and can be done by the attorney and/or the customer. Interrogation is not utilized, neither are any regulations of proof or treatment made use of. The various other event is after that offered a possibility to present his/her sight of the situation. This process continues as long as essential to get the concerns on the table.

PROBLEM SOLVING/NEGOTIATING STAGE

With the aid of the mediator, the celebrations and also their advise then start negotiations. The moderator assists the celebrations concentrate on recognizing the genuine issues as well as resolving them.

While the legal aspects of the family dispute are definitely relevant in the negotiation, feasible options might entail extra-legal concerns also. These non-legal issues are frequently at the heart of the dispute, yet they may not be adequately addressed in a court room.

The settlements continue until successfully completed or till the celebrations decide that they are not able to get to a resolution. The analytic might happen in personal exclusive sessions (” caucuses”) in between the arbitrator and also each party, with counsel, as well as might also happen over more than one session.

Depending on the needs of the events, family mediations might either be arranged to be finished in one day or in two- to three-hour sessions. Often, it is decided in the preliminary session that additional information requires to be collected or that the celebrations need time outside of the mediation to complete certain tasks or to try to find various other possible solutions to a particular concern. Because instance, the individuals just set up a subsequent session to provide time to collect the required data.

RESOLUTION

A settlement agreement is lowered to creating when the celebrations get to agreement. If concerns are raised throughout the legal testimonial, the celebrations can agree to return to mediation to discuss the concerns and also finalize the contract, if essential.

Divorce Mediation Basics

divorce mediation

An overview of using mediation to resolve your divorce.

Mediation is among the most regularly used approaches of negotiating a divorce negotiation. In divorce mediation, you and also your partner– or, in some cases, the 2 of you and also your particular attorneys– work with a neutral 3rd party, called a mediator, to satisfy with you in an initiative to discuss and resolve the concerns in your divorce. The conciliator does not make choices for you, yet acts as a facilitator to help you as well as your partner determine what’s ideal.

A Note About the Collaborative Divorce Process

Collaborative divorce (also called joint legislation or collaborative technique) resembles mediation in that spouses are trying to prevent a court battle. The process is rather different from conventional mediation.

With collaborative legislation, you as well as your partner each hire specially-trained collaborative lawyers that encourage as well as aid you in solving your divorce-related problems and also getting to a negotiation agreement. You will certainly fulfill independently with your own lawyer and after that the four of you meet with each other on a routine basis, in “four-way” meetings. A collaborative divorce normally entails various other professionals, such as child safekeeping specialists or neutral accounting professionals, who are committed to assisting you and your partner settle your instance without litigation. Usually, both partners and also their lawyers sign a “no court” arrangement that requires the attorneys to withdraw from the situation if a negotiation is not reached as well as the case litigates.

At some point, you will have to have some call with a court to obtain legally divorced, however you can keep that get in touch with short as well as convenient. As soon as you reach agreement on all the issues, you’ll make the legal part of the divorce a basic, uncontested treatment that doesn’t require a test or contentious court hearings.

The disadvantage of collective divorce is that if you and your spouse can not reach agreement or the settlements fall short, after that you will certainly have to begin your divorce process over from scrape with new lawyers, and also this can be extremely costly after you’ve currently bought the collective process.

Lawyers in Divorce Mediation

If you are represented by an attorney, the inquiry will certainly emerge whether your lawyer ought to participate in the divorce mediation with you. This is something you’ll work out with the arbitrator, your attorney, your partner, and your spouse’s lawyer. Very typically, family law mediation sessions entail just the divorcing partners and also the conciliator. This keeps expenses down as well as ensures that you as well as your spouse do the talking and decide (legal representatives have a tendency to take control of when they are existing).

Unless your lawyer thinks it is essential that you be stood for, attempt the very first session without your lawyer. (If your spouse is urging on having a lawyer present, you’ll wish to do the very same.) If you’re not represented, however you’ve asked a lawyer to be your consulting lawyer simply for purposes of mediation, then you’ll likely attend the initial mediation session by yourself. Regardless, if you pass yourself and afterwards you find that you can’t mention your position clearly or stand up for on your own alone, then consider bringing your legal representative to later sessions.

Getting going.

After the arbitrator has actually gone over the basics, you’ll get a possibility to make a brief statement regarding your circumstance, as will your spouse. After you have actually each had a possibility to speak, the mediator is most likely to ask some concerns to clear up or get even more details. The conciliator may likewise show back what you’ve said, to ensure that both the mediator and also your partner have actually comprehended all of your factors. The very same will opt for your partner.

The next action will certainly be to evaluate where you and your partner agree and also where you require some job to get to contract. Once you have a feeling of what requires to be achieved, you, your spouse, and also the mediator will certainly prepare how you’re going to accomplish it. It’s highly likely that you will certainly need to collect more info, especially if you’re dealing with home problems along with child guardianship questions. (For example, if you do not understand the value of your residence, you can not have a smart discussion concerning a buyout.) The moderator will certainly help you determine what details you require and also ask each of you to devote to bringing certain things for the following session.

Negotiating an Agreement

When settlements start, the conciliator may recommend that you handle simpler problems initially. Responding to the easier inquiries constructs count on and urges compromise when it concerns the more hard concerns.

Negotiating agreements isn’t constantly linear. The mediator will certainly assist you to stay on track and also brainstorm alternatives, will certainly motivate you and also your spouse to express your opinions, settings, and what’s crucial to you, and will certainly help you listen to each various other in ways that will make a resolution extra most likely.

The 2 most vital points you can do to make your mediation effective are:

  • to be open to endanger, and.
  • to actually attempt and also listen to comprehend your spouse’s viewpoint.

Comprehending your spouse’s position doesn’t imply you have to agree with it. It’s feasible that when you do understand what your partner’s genuine issues are, you will certainly have new concepts regarding exactly how to solve things. Your initiatives at recognizing will certainly encourage your partner to do the exact same.

Being open to compromise methods that you aren’t connected to one particular option– you can’t simply place your idea on the table and also expect your spouse to accept it. A compromise that functions is one that takes both of your passions right into account. Consider the possibility that your partner might have legitimate suggestions too, and also make the effort to think them through as opposed to declining them out of control.

Completing the Agreement

When your arrangements are completed and also you have discovered an option, either the conciliator or one of your lawyers will certainly create a contract and, in many cases, a parenting routine or parenting strategy. These papers will be included with the rest of your divorce documents and also enter into your divorce judgment, which indicates that a court might impose them if among you doesn’t do what the contracts say you’ll do.

Tips to Prepare for Child Custody Mediation

Given that the early 1980’s, parents have actually significantly made use of the process of divorce mediation to help them settle their differences and minimize the marks of battle. Child wardship mediation is a procedure in which parents interact to establish a prepare for parenting their youngsters after divorce with the aid of a neutral third celebration. While mediation can be done privately,
making use of court-connected mediation has actually quickly grown over the last ten years. In numerous states, making use of such mediation is compulsory before moms and dads can prosecute guardianship issues. The mediation process is one in which moms and dads function with each other to design a parenting strategy that is mutually acceptable to both parents. This parenting strategy might be rather organized, defining the daily time share of the youngsters, as well as strategies for holidays, holidays, and also other special problems of the family. Divorce/ Splitting up signals completion of an intimate collaboration for adults, not completion of a family for kids.

You will certainly need a parenting plan (sometimes called a “custodianship strategy”) when your intimate partnership modifications with separation or divorce and also your children will certainly no longer be residing in just one household. You will also need a parenting plan if you have actually never cohabited and also do not intend to live together in one home while parenting– or you wish to establish a parenting strategy as component of a paternity activity. In the majority of locations, a parenting strategy is a needed legal paper for completing a divorce.

Developing a solid, child-centered parenting strategy gives you both with a consistent and rather foreseeable residential routine for your kiddos in 2 houses. A well crafted and thoughtful parenting plan can take the uncertainty out of browsing the new surface of co-parenting in 2 residences.

What’s best for youngsters?

2 good-enough parents caring as well as caring for them
in one house or 2 devoid of disruptive dispute.

Kids benefit from a fully engaged partnership with both of their moms and dads when moms and dads are capable. In designing your parenting time or residential routine, you’ll check out whether a main timetable that provides kids a solitary home with one parent and also brows through to the various other or a common routine where the youngsters experience a “sense of residence” with each parent reflects your post-divorce vision for you, your co-parent and also your children. Your parenting strategy likewise establishes protocols for decision production and conflict resolution, along with addresses a myriad of other arrangements unique to you as well as your family.
